4-1-12 Network Error

Network Error

Cable connection No Connect correctly the cable or


between Set & LAN ok? Wireless jack

Yes

Check Network connection Fail Refer User Manual's Network Setup


Test in the setup menu. Part and reset-up setting of Network

OK

Change the MAIN PCB

 The connection between LAN and SET is direct. So there is no need to check H/W if there is network problem.
If it is, the problem is MAIN CHIP(U1)'s BGA soldering problem.
It must be changed to new board.

4-2 Initialization & Upgrade Methods

4-2-1 How to check F/W version

 Method 1
- Step 1: Open the tray
LDR : 02152008 / Front : 005
- Step 2: Press and hold INFO button on the
Software : yymmdd.xx
remote over 5 seconds. Region : A/1 (BD/DVD)
- Then, you will see below screen Macrovision : BBS41

 Method 2
- Press ‘MENU’ on the remote controller
- Setup – System Setup – System Information

 Description for the meaning


- LDR: Loader F/W (Updatable)
- Front: Front Micom F/W (Not Updatable, and don’t need to mostly)
- Software: Blu-ray Disc, DVD, CD, Main (Updatable)
- Region: BD region code / DVD region code
- Macrovision

4-3 Buyer-Region Code Setting Method

4-3-1 The inserting method of Region Code after replacing the Main PBA

[Reference]
- When replacing the Main PBA and System Micom (MUIC1) should be inserted the region code.
- The set is not working properly if you don't insert the region code.
- The region code is inserted by the remote control.

1. Press the “AUX” button on the remote control.

2. Press the "MARKER" button on the remote control during 4~5


seconds.

3. After step (2), you can see “T-MODE” on the VFD and press
direction button “▼” during T-MODE.
Please remind that “T-MODE” indicator on the VFD is appeared for
a very short time.
T-MODE

4. After step (3), you can see “TEST − −” on the VFD.


Insert number “3”, “3” to select Region Code.

6. After step (5), you can see “00 USA” on the VFD.
It means that currently System Micom (MUIC1) program is installed
by USA specification. 00 USA

7. Turn the Power off.

[Tip]
In case of System Micom (MUIC1) and EEPROM (MUIC2) problem, you can apply to this.
For example, during Updating program of System Micom, if Updating fail is happened, it is impossible to turn on
the system from stand-by status.
The system will keep the stand-by status continuously, and the touch-key function will never work.
In this case, you have to change System Micom, and set up the Buyer Region code again.
In case of EEPROM, you don't need to care about it.
After set-up the Region code, System Micom will store the information of the region code to EEPROM
automatically.
